    Questions Regarding Hiring

    The only current ways to be picked up are thru the Shining Star Program, Coops, and FCIP.

    I am not well versed on the Shining Star program so other more experienced guys can chime in with aid for that topic.


    If anybody is interested in the status of hiring please check out:

    http://www.usmarshals.gov/

    For FCIP:
    http://www.usmarshals.gov/careers/fcip.htm

    http://www.usmarshals.gov/careers/fcip_faq.htm



    You may contact your local recruiter from the information on the website. Just recently there was an informational meeting in San Diego. I am not sure if that was posted on the OPM website or just on the USMS website.

    Keep your eyes open!

    Coop:
    Contact your college or university to see if the Co-Op program is being offered.

    In my district, over the last 12 months, I averaged 6 hours of OT per week. As Switchback offered, there are a number of variables which influence how much OT an 082 may receive.

    Don't count on more OT in a border office. I have a colleague who is on a special assignment in a border office and is not getting any OT. This is unusual.

    Although this does not apply to all new hires..

    The OT rate is capped at the GS-10, step 1 rate so if you are a GS-7, step 9 or higher or GS-9, step 5 or higher, your OT rate is capped at the OT rate of a GS-10, step 1. If you meet these conditions, this results in an OT rate less than time and half. I learned the hard way.

    Here is the OPM link on OT:

    https://www.opm.gov/oca/pay/HTML/FACTOT.asp

    Although we do not rate AUO, 082's do rate FLSA.

    Pay considerations

    Quote Originally Posted by SHSURobert View Post
    I'll research the FLSA thing a little more when I get home, because I'm not sure what that is just yet (a guaranteed amount for OT work?).
    OPM guidance on FLSA:

    https://www.opm.gov/flsa/

    Bottom line: It typically amounts to under $20 of taxable income per pay check.

    Quote Originally Posted by SHSURobert View Post
    how much should I expect to take home as an GS-7 0082 and as an 1811?
    2008 OPM GL locality pay tables:

    https://www.opm.gov/oca/08tables/indexLEO.asp

    Navigate to your projected geographic area for locality pay. Determine your grade and step. For an 082 just add OT / Night Diff / FLSA to the base salary rate for that grade and step. To determine your hourly rate, take your annual rate and divide by 2087. For an 1811 just add 25% to the base salary for LEAP. By the way, our pay is capped at a GS-15, step 10 (except when certain conditions are met) so there is pay compression as a GS-14 with LEAP.

    Quote Originally Posted by SHSURobert View Post
    One of the big pulls with being an 1811 is making $100,000 in 5-6 years, but a breakdown that I found on another site had that $100,000 widdled down to pennies after TSP and taxes, etc. Any help?
    In most cases, not all, but most cases, with the USMS you will not make more than 100K in 5-6 years unless you calculate in anticipated annual pay raises between 2008 and 20XX, and the eventual benefit of no commuting expenses.

    Some ordinary pay deductions:

    Federal Tax (tax rate depends on # of exemptions and salary)

    State Tax (tax rate depends on state, # of exemptions and salary)

    Social Security (always 6.2% of income minus pre-tax earnings such as medical and dental premiums)

    Medicare (always 1.45% of income minus pre-tax earnings such as medical and dental premiums)

    Medical Premiums (cost varies by plan)

    https://www.opm.gov/insure/health/index.asp

    Dental Premiums (cost varies by plan)

    https://www.opm.gov/insure/DentalVision/index.asp

    Vision Premiums (cost varies by plan)

    https://www.opm.gov/insure/DentalVision/index.asp

    Life Insurance Premiums (cost varies by plan)

    https://www.opm.gov/insure/life/index.asp

    Thrift Savings Plan (contribution amount is up to you, but you're nuts not to contribute at least 5% because the G matches 5% up front)

    http://www.tsp.gov/
    https://www.opm.gov/fers_election/ri_90/f_tsp.htm

    FERS Retirement Contributions (always 1.3% of your base income)
